Job Summary:

Establishes, coordinates, and maintains the process to increase patient through-put to the most appropriate level of care while facilitating interdisciplinary care across the continuum for the Emergency Department (ED). Collaborates with the patient/family, multidisciplinary team, physicians, community resources and payers to ensure the patient's progress and level of care is appropriately determined for the emergency episode of care and for the inpatient encounter to ensure that care is performed and facilitated in an efficient and cost-effective manner. Uses well developed knowledge and skills in patient status determination (InterQual Criteria), in the assessment and care management of patients and families within the ED, inpatient and outpatient settings. Practices patient/family assessment and management, resource management, identifying patients appropriate for inpatient admission, observation, or outpatient status, care facilitation, discharge planning with referral to all levels of care, and other related duties specific to the defined patient population. Collaborates with other case managers, social work staff, the access center, admissions, and other physician and administrative leadership staff within the ED, the care management department and both the inpatient and outpatient settings. Uses knowledge of pathophysiology, pharmacology, and clinical care processes to participate with other clinical staff and physicians in the development of clinical practice guidelines and physician order sets for the purpose of improving quality of care, changing practice, and reducing costs.

Essential Functions:

  • Acts as a resource to ED staff and physicians regarding appropriateness of admission, levels of care (including related documentation requirements and observation vs. inpatient requirements), quality of care concerns and criteria/guidelines/protocols utilized in care planning and resource utilization.
  • Gathers sufficient information from and communicates with all relevant sources to facilitate appropriate discharge from ED to appropriate level of care to assure it is done in an accurate, safe, timely and cost-effective manner to prevent readmission and/or frequent visits to ED.
  • Assists in triaging calls from other acute care facilities requesting patient transfers to EMC; determines transfer appropriateness by reviewing requested documentation and InterQual level of care criteria and discussions as necessary with admitting physician, supervisors and/or EMC administrators and/or other EMC personnel.
  • Assesses ED patients and identifies options other than acute hospital admission when appropriate. Screens and refers to acute rehabilitation, long-term acute care hospitals, and nursing homes for admission directly from the ED; screens and refers patients to clinics after initial exam; and screens and refers patients for whom treatments could be safely rendered at home with services (e.g., IV antibiotics, low molecular weight heparin injections, wound care, etc.).
  • Organizes, integrates, and evaluates the effectiveness of the plan of care and progress toward achievement of desired outcomes. Modifies plan of care as patient/family needs change to accomplish goals established in the plan of care. Communicates plan of care, including changes and issues related to plan of care to patient/family, physicians, and other members of the healthcare team.
